Poured into a becher pint glass, the appearance was a burnt orange color with a glossy film of a little white head. Quickly dissipated to leave some light stringy lace.
The aroma had some sweet orange pulpy juiciness, almost like extract. Didn’t have too much of the bitter side of the oranges. Light floral hops, but not that bitter.
The flavor was extremely sweet through that orange sweet pulpiness. The aftertaste was all about the oranges and so was the finish.
The feel was just below medium bodied. There’s some crushability to this. Carbonation felt fine. ABV felt fine.
Overall, I know blood oranges are extremely sweet so I guess I didn’t mind how they came across in this beer. Part of me was hoping for a bit more hop punch to soften that sweetness. But no worries, this was alright. I think I get what was going on with this for the most part.
